Postmortem timeline — Fontfall incident, Bramblewick storefront

14:22 — Vendored copies of the third-party display fonts were replaced during the Orchardline 5.0 merge, but the licensing manifest was not regenerated, so the asset pipeline silently fell back to system fonts on checkout pages. On-call should note this failure mode produces no errors, only visual drift, which is why detection took four hours. The fallback was confirmed by diffing the bundled font hashes against the manifest from the build identified below.

session token of kahog-bahif = htk9_f63daec35

Audit item 14 — Catalog cache invalidation (Shopgrove). Verify price and stock updates purge the edge cache within 60 seconds. Check the invalidation queue depth daily; anything over 10k entries means the webhook consumer is stalled. New hires: never flush the full cache in business hours — use targeted SKU purges. Log every manual purge in the ops journal. Confirm quarterly review is signed by the catalog caching owner.

signatory, hahop-kajeg: Giliel Caswyn

**Q: Why does the consent banner appear twice in staging for the Pellmore rollout?**

A: Staging runs both the legacy banner and the new Veldrine consent module in parallel during the migration window, so duplicate prompts are expected until the feature flag flips. Reviewers should confirm that only the Veldrine module writes to the consent store; the legacy one is read-only now. If a change touches consent logic, check it against the acceptance checklist maintained on the internal page below.

dashboard of bagep-taguf = https://vault.nelvrodata.internal/ticket

Subject: GridWeaver 3.2 release — security review requested

Team, the GridWeaver crossword generator build is staged for review. This release sandboxes the clue-import parser, removes the legacy dictionary loader, and pins all solver dependencies. No network calls occur during puzzle generation. Please verify the signed manifest against the artifact before approval. The token for this staged build is below.

pipeline stamp: htk4_66df